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68194 8695 043436 249973458 3102330
10341953864 6845 82167
10341953864 6845 82167
57626893910 01 9250 660135037
All about undefined
Interested in learning more?
10341953864 6845 82167
57626893910 01 9250 660135037
See more
9719671191 70 231010985
8096398 65954 28 542897
See more
9280456757 09
14248967657 1300 05157
See more